Obafemi Hamzat, the All Progressives Congress nominee and current Lagos deputy governor, holds the leading position in trader pricing due to the party's unbroken control of the state since 1999 and his selection as consensus candidate. President Bola Tinubu, Governor Babajide Sanwo-Olu, and the Governance Advisory Council endorsed him in April 2026, followed by his decisive May primary victory with over 657,000 votes. INEC's August 2026 candidate list confirmed a crowded field of 17 contenders for the February 2027 poll, yet opposition figures such as Gbadebo Rhodes-Vivour of the African Democratic Congress and others remain fragmented with limited institutional support. Recent APC campaign launches and interfaith events in early September 2026 have reinforced continuity messaging, aligning with the implied probability reflected in current market consensus.

This market will resolve according to the listed candidate who wins the 2027 Lagos State gubernatorial election. Any interim, acting, or caretaker Governor will not qualify.
If the results are not known definitively by October 31, 2027, 11:59 PM ET, this market will resolve to "Other".
To be elected Governor, a candidate must satisfy the requirements under Nigerian law, including receiving the highest number of votes cast and the constitutionally required geographic distribution of votes. If no candidate wins the election outright, this market will remain open to account for any further election or runoff, provided this occurs before the resolution deadline. If no candidate has been officially elected by the resolution deadline, this market will resolve to "Other".
This market will resolve based on the results of this election, as indicated by a consensus of credible reporting. If there is ambiguity, this market will resolve solely based on official results published by Nigeria's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) and Nigerian government sources.
